Get Well Soon Wishes
Comfort and encouragement for someone on the mend.
Illness looks different depending on the situation — a rough flu, a surgery recovery, an ongoing chronic condition — and these get well soon wishes try to reflect that range rather than offering one generic line for everything. Warm Healing Thoughts Sent Your Way
Every good thought I have today carries your name and a wish for your speedy recovery. Your strength has never been in question — may your body remember it very soon.
Rest Is the Work of Healing Now
Your only job right now is to rest and let your body do what it was designed to do — heal. Do not rush it; proper rest is the most productive thing you can give yourself today.

Strong Recovery After Your Surgery
The hardest part is behind you now — the surgery is done and recovery is underway. Take it one day at a time, and know that each small improvement is a real victory worth celebrating.
Comfort During Your Hospital Stay
Hospital stays are never easy, but knowing people are thinking of you and pulling for you from the outside makes all the difference. You are surrounded by love even across those walls.

Feel Better From That Cold Quickly
There is something almost comically miserable about a bad cold or flu, and I wish I could make it go away faster. Rest up, drink plenty of fluids, and know I am thinking of you.
Courage in Chronic Illness Journey
Living with a chronic illness requires a kind of daily courage that most people never have to find within themselves. I see yours, I honour it, and I am here beside you for this whole journey.
Healing for Mind and Spirit Too
Healing is not always visible, but the work you are doing to restore your mental and emotional wellbeing is just as real and just as important as any physical recovery. I am proud of you.
